Your Role
Foxtrot is looking for driven software engineers, full stack developers, and machine learning experts to join our team. As a Forward Deployed Engineer (Levels 1–4), you will be an integral part of customer implementation teams for Palantir Foundry and AIP. Your expertise will span the entire development lifecycle, from data integration and Ontology to high-code application development, helping customers solve complex problems while gaining full exposure to the platform's cutting-edge capabilities.
Responsibilities
- Building and maintaining production infrastructure, typically in TypeScript, PySpark or React.
- Design & Integration: Leverage expertise in data integration, APIs, Ontology, and model orchestration to design and build optimal workflows for the Palantir platform.
- Application Development: Build and manage application portfolios within Foundry, utilizing OSDK, Functions/Actions, and Marketplace deployments to meet evolving business needs.
- Platform Governance: Develop and maintain platform standards, documentation, and customer-facing knowledge articles to ensure scalable architecture.
- Technical Consultation: Act as a subject matter expert on Foundry platform capabilities, helping customers adopt best practices for event-driven architecture and state-machine orchestration.
- Collaboration: Work alongside internal stakeholders and utilize modern dev tools (GitHub, Atlassian suite) to drive knowledge sharing and implementation speed.
Qualifications
- 2+ years of experience programming in Python, TypeScript/JavaScript, React, Spark or similar.
- 2+ years of experience with Palantir Foundry.
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field.
- A strong understanding of data engineering principles.
- Working knowledge of cloud computing and API development.
